dev #78

Merged
Thibaut merged 12 commits from dev into master 2025-12-29 20:54:30 +00:00
Showing only changes of commit b7a1e58436 - Show all commits

View File

@ -64,10 +64,16 @@ export function CategoryContent({cat, catId, setCat}) {
reducer({type: 'UPDATE_OR_ADD', payload: {...data, c1: data.c1?.id, c2: data.c2?.id}}); reducer({type: 'UPDATE_OR_ADD', payload: {...data, c1: data.c1?.id, c2: data.c2?.id}});
combDispatch({type: 'SET_ALL', payload: {source: "match", data: [data.c1, data.c2].filter(d => d != null)}}); combDispatch({type: 'SET_ALL', payload: {source: "match", data: [data.c1, data.c2].filter(d => d != null)}});
if (data.c1 !== null && !groupsRef.current.some(g => g.id === data.c1?.id)) setGroups(prev => {
setGroups(prev => [...prev, {id: data.c1?.id, poule: data.poule}]); if (data.c1 !== null && !prev.some(g => g.id === data.c1?.id))
if (data.c2 !== null && !groupsRef.current.some(g => g.id === data.c2?.id)) return [...prev, {id: data.c1?.id, poule: data.poule}];
setGroups(prev => [...prev, {id: data.c2?.id, poule: data.poule}]); return prev;
})
setGroups(prev => {
if (data.c2 !== null && !prev.some(g => g.id === data.c2?.id))
return [...prev, {id: data.c2?.id, poule: data.poule}];
return prev;
})
} }
} }